Probing the role of an Fe(IV) tetrazene in catalytic aziridination.

S Alan Cramer1, Raúl Hernández Sánchez, Desirae F Brakhage, David M Jenkins.   

Abstract

An iron(IV) tetrazene complex has been synthesized that is an important addition to a previously proposed catalytic aziridination cycle. It provides two key insights about the aziridination: an iron(IV) imide is formed and this imide can bind an additional ligand in the cis position.
